Thanks for your most generous comments John.
I use FireCapture.
With FireCapture as you adjust the exposure the frame rate is automatically adjusted to match. I adjust the exposure to give me just over 50 fps. I then adjust the gain to fill my histo to 80%.
I never use gamma, in fact I turn it off.
For these images the seeing was good enough to stack 2000 frames per channel.
As for specific settings they will be dependent on the aperture of your scope, mine is 16" F 4.5
